Forget About Shortcode Buttons

Forget About Shortcode Buttons has 3 disclosed vulnerabilities in the WordSec catalog, reported between 2016 and 2026; 2 are fixed and 1 remains unpatched as of September 2026. Their average CVSS score is 4.9, and the most serious one scores 6.1 out of 10.

The most common weakness is Missing Authorization, behind 2 of the records (67%). Other recurring categories include Cross-Site Scripting.

2 of the records (67%) have a vendor fix, while 1 remain unpatched. The oldest unresolved one dates back to 2026.

3 independent researchers contributed these findings, one record each. Forget About Shortcode Buttons is installed on roughly 20,000 WordPress sites, so each unpatched flaw has a wide blast radius. The current release is tested up to WordPress 6.7.7.

Forget About Shortcode (FASC) Buttons are a visual way to add CSS buttons in the rich text editor and to your themes. Instead of adding shortcodes in the post editor, you insert real, styled buttons – making the process of adding buttons to your posts and pages much more natural whilst improving the appearance and usability of the post editor. FASC Buttons tries to be as clean as possible with the html, only using data attributes for necessary features – the buttons you use in the post editor use the exact same classes as on the front end of your site with no extra or hidden markup to make them behave this way. New – add FASC buttons to widgets in WP 4.8 🙂 Editing a button couldn’t be easier – just double click a button and an options panel appears allowing you to completely reconfigure the current button – beats tedious shortcodes and using precise syntax! Utilises the latest CSS properties for styling Includes Dashicons & Font Awesome Icons to add to your buttons and use in your themes.
